NGINX Plus and NGINX Open Source have a vulnerability in the ngx_http_rewrite_module module. This vulnerability exists when the rewrite directive is followed by a rewrite, if, or set directive and an unnamed Perl-Compatible Regular Expression (PCRE) capture (for example, $1, $2) with a replacement string that includes a question mark (?). An unauthenticated attacker along with conditions beyond its control can exploit this vulnerability by sending crafted HTTP requests. This may cause a heap buffer overflow in the NGINX worker process leading to a restart. Additionally, attackers can execute code on systems with Address Space Layout Randomization (ASLR) disabled or when the attacker can bypass ASLR.  Note: Software versions which have reached End of Technical Support (EoTS) are not evaluated.

Affected versions
F5 Dos (Start Including 4.3.0, End Including 4.7.0 | Version 4.8.0); F5 Nginx Gateway Fabric (Start Including 1.3.0, End Including 1.6.2 | Start Including 2.0.0, End Including 2.5.1); F5 Nginx Ingress Controller (Start Including 3.5.0, End Including 3.7.2 | Start Including 4.0.0, End Including 4.0.1 | Start Including 5.0.0, End Including 5.4.1); F5 Nginx Instance Manager (Start Including 2.16.0, End Including 2.21.1); F5 Nginx Open Source (Start Including 0.6.27, End Including 1.30.0); F5 Nginx Plus (Start Including r32, End Including r36); F5 Waf (Start Including 4.9.0, End Including 4.16.0 | Start Including 5.1.0, End Including 5.8.0 | Start Including 5.9.0, End Including 5.12.1)
